Text: Q1’2000 VOLUME 10 High-Current DC-to-DC Conversion Made Easy The MIC2182 is a synchronous buck control IC that when combined with two external N-channel FETs achieves high efficiency power conversion at currents of 5A, 10A, 15A, with input voltages from 4.5V to 28V.
